Description
Rendered in a patient monochrome of graphite-like tones, the scene situates human labor within a harsh, broken ground that seems to echo the body’s own fatigue. The foreground figure, bent over his task, becomes a quiet axis of endurance; around him, scattered stones and rubble form a fractured rhythm that pulls the eye through pockets of rest and movement. Light is less illumination than pressure here—caught on edges, cloth, and tools—so that every highlight reads as a brief reprieve against the weight of the setting. In this measured realism, the work speaks to dignity shaped under strain, where community is implied not by interaction but by shared proximity to the same unforgiving terrain.
